Merie Spring is a seasoned interpreter that was one of the founding members of ASLIA-Q. With extensive experience in interpreting, she has become a trusted resource for Auslan and Deaf Interpreters seeking professional development. Come and join our Introduction to Court Interpreting PD for an interactive presentation in how you can prepare yourself for your first court/legal booking.

Content of Professional Development (PD): Introduction to Court Interpreting:

  1. Understanding the Courtroom Environment:
    • Providing insights into the physical layout of courtrooms, including seating arrangements, lighting, and acoustics.
  2. Interpreter Placement, & Terminology used in the courtroom.
    • Discussing optimal interpreter placement within the courtroom. This includes considerations for visibility, proximity to legal professionals, and maintaining neutrality.
  3. Approaching the Court:
    • Guiding interpreters on how to introduce themselves to judges, lawyers, and other court personnel.
  4. Oath or Affirmation:
    • Covering the interpreter’s role during the swearing-in process. Interpreters must accurately convey the oath or affirmation to Deaf individuals.
  5. Q & A Session:
    • Facilitating an interactive Q & A session, addressing common challenges faced by interpreters in court.
    • Participants can seek clarification and share experiences.
